The cross in this question involves a gene coding for the possession or not of Huntington's disease in humans. The dominant allele is denoted by (H) while the recessive allele is denoted by (h). The possession of the dominant allele by an individual means the possession of the Huntington's disease.
In a cross between two heterozygous parents i.e. combination of both dominant and recessive alleles (Hh). Four possible offsprings will be produced with genotypes HH, Hh, Hh and hh.
The genotypes HH, Hh and Hh will phenotypically possess the Huntington's disease while the hh genotype will not possess the Huntington's disease. Hence, the chance of having a child without the disease is 1/4 or 25%.
The correct answer is neurons.
The neurons are specialized cells which are responsible for transmitting messages throughout the body. Neurons are the basic units of the nervous system and its most important part is the brain. It receives incoming information and send a signal to other neurons, muscles, or glands accordingly.

Observations have shown that ice has the ability to absorb less solar radiation and reflect back most of it. On the other hand, liquid water absorbs more solar energy and reflects back a little of it.
Hence, the lesser the ice will be, the lesser will be the solar energy being reflected back. If the solar energy is not reflected back in adequate amounts it can cause global warming and the atmosphere of the Earth to be heated.
